Construction and evaluation of a laser induced breakdown spectroscopy instrument: application in alloy samples / Construção e avaliação de um instrumento para espectroscopia de emissão em plasma induzido por laser (LIBS) : aplicação em ligas metalicas

RESUMO
In this work a time resolved LIBS instrument (TRELIBS) was built and its performance evaluated in qualitative and quantitative analysis. Additionally, exploratory studies are presented on the influence of parameters that affect the LIBS analysis. The instrument was built employing optical systems and devices of modern technology: an ICCD device, an echelle polychromator and an Q-switched Nd:YAG laser. Three configurations of LIBS system were evaluated. In the last configuration, the laser pulse was reflected by a dicroic mirror at 45º to a lens of 25 cm focal distance that focused the laser pulse on the sample surface. The plasma emission was collected by a lens of short focal distance and sent to the echelle, through of an optical fiber, and later to the ICCD. In qualitative analysis, spectra of copper and zinc foils were evaluated and the spectral lines were found in agreement with literature, considering the echelle resolution. In quantitative analysis, manganese was determined in killed steel. The system presented signals at 293,30 nm whose intensities changes in function of manganese concentration and analytical curves were obtained. The laser pulse energy showed to be an important factor for the success of quantitative analysis. Others parameters such as width, delay time, MCP gain, accumulated laser pulses and distance sample-focusing lens also showed have influence in quantitative analysis. MEV images and surface scanner by EDS of the craters formed by laser were important tools to understanding laser-sample-atmosphere interaction processes
